(Minot, ND) — A former Minot Air Force Base commander is chosen to lead the Global Strike Command. General Stephen L. Davis served as a commander fire the 91st Missile Wing from 2011 to 2012. Davis will now be second former commander of the 91st Missile Wing at Minot Air Force Base to become the commander of Air Force Global Strike Command. As the Global Strike commander, he now oversees more than 36-thousand airmen and two legs of the nation’s nuclear triad.
